Another Angle on 29ers...


Imagine a skateboard wheel running over a series of 1" bumps. Since the skateboard wheel has a radius of only an inch, the wheel has to move 1" vertically in just 1" of horizontal motion every time it contacts a bump. This is an abrupt change, or high angle of attack has drastic effects on the rider's motion. With a 20" BMX wheel, that same 1" of vertical motion happens over about 4" of forward motion. This turns what was a radical bump into a mild annoyance. Now ride over the bump on a 26" wheel, and you have almost 6" of horizontal distance to spread out the impact. The bump is hardly noticeable. Not only does the bump disturb your riding less, but it also has less effect on your speed.

Bigger wheels maintain your momentum.

This effect is somewhat similar to that of a suspension fork, except that it happens on all bumps, regardless of suspension fork tuning. Tire pressure changes the effect somewhat, but with the same results regardless of tire size. Since riding off road is normally on less than smooth surfaces, the effect of a larger wheel is constantly enhancing the ride. If both wheels are larger, the effect works on both ends of the bike.

On the Fisher 29ers, you'll notice this effect in two ways. First, the bike will ride smoother and more comfortably. Second, the bike will be slightly faster, especially on broken or rough ground.

Frameset
Sizes SM (15.5") | MD (17.5") | LG (19") | XL (21")
Frame Platinum Series 6066 butted & hydroformed aluminum, cold-forged dropouts, G2 29" Geometry
Fork RockShox Dart 3 29", 80mm travel, 46mm offset crown, coil spring, turnkey lockout w/external rebound adjustment
Drivetrain
Shifters SRAM SX 4, trigger
Front Derailleur Shimano M412
Rear Derailleur SRAM SX 4
Cassette SRAM PG830 11-32T, 8spd

Wheels
Wheels Shimano M65 hubs, Bontrager Ranger disc 29" rims, 32h
Tires Bontrager XDX, 29x2.1 (53/51), tubeless ready, abrasion resistant,120 TPI aramid folding bead
Components
Crank Set Shimano FC-M341-S, 42/32/22
Saddle Bontrager Race
Seatpost Bontrager SSR, micro adjust, 27.2
Handlebar Bontrager Big Sweep, 600mm width, 15d backsweep
Stem Bontrager SSR, 10d rise
Pedals Wellgo ATB, boron axle, steel cage
Headset 1-1/8" threadless, semi-integrated, semi-cartridge bearings
Brakeset Shimano M415, mechanical disc, 160mm 6-bolt rotors
